Albany Area Targeted by Fake Locksmith Con Artists

Residents in the Albany area have been advised about a recent surge of bogus locksmiths preying on vulnerable residents. The imposters are often found operating from unmarked vans, posing as legitimate locksmiths and then charging exorbitant prices for their services.

One common tactic employed by these scammers is to present fake licenses or advertise unrealistic rates to entice potential victims.

Residents are urged to exercise extreme vigilance when selecting a locksmith. Always verify the background of any locksmith before granting them access to your home. Think about reaching out a reputable locksmith company that is respected in the area.

Albany Locksmith Rip-Offs: What to Watch Out For

Beware of deceptive locksmiths preying on residents in Albany. These crooks often operate without proper licenses or insurance, leaving you vulnerable to both poor service and hefty bills. Stay sharp by scrutinizing their qualifications before letting them near your locks. Always insist upon a written estimate upfront, detailing all costs involved. Don't fall victim to pressure tactics or unreasonable pricing.

If you suspect you're dealing with a scam, trust your instincts and contact another locksmith or the local authorities immediately. Remember, prevention is key!
